Make and share this Thelma Lou's Cashew Fudge recipe from Food.com.
Provided by Connie K
Categories Candy
Time 25m
Yield 36 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 5
Steps:
- Grease a 9-inch square pan. In a saucepan, melt the butter and add the brown sugar. Cook over low heat for 2 minutes, stirring constantly. Add the milk and continue cooking, stirring until the mixture boils. Remove from the heat and allow to cool.
- Gradually add the confectioners' sugar until the mixture is of fudge consistency. Add the nuts. Spread in the prepared pan and cool.
